When I worked as the ecommerce manager for Blue Haven Pools and Spas Supplies Direct, our customer service manager turned our leadership team on to a book called “212°” (that’s 212 degrees).

Here’s the basic concept of the book:

“At 211°, water is hot.  At 212°, water boils.  And with boiling water, comes steam.  And steam can power a locomotive.  The one extra degree makes the difference.”

We often think that transformational change (or success) is a matter of making a major overhaul.  Could it be that the difference between where you are now and where you want to be is simply a matter of one degree?
